Fix virtual display nesting

This fixes the cycling rendering loop caused by nesting virtual
displays by preventing them from recomposing if their contents
haven't changed.

if (mMustRecompose) {
status_t result = mSource[SOURCE_SINK]->queueBuffer(sslot,
QueueBufferInput(
systemTime(), false /* isAutoTimestamp */,
Rect(mSinkBufferWidth, mSinkBufferHeight),
NATIVE_WINDOW_SCALING_MODE_FREEZE, 0 /* transform */,
true /* async*/,
outFence),
&qbo);
if (result == NO_ERROR) {
updateQueueBufferOutput(qbo);
}
} else {
// If the surface hadn't actually been updated, then we only went
// through the motions of updating the display to keep our state
// machine happy. We cancel the buffer to avoid triggering another
// re-composition and causing an infinite loop.
mSource[SOURCE_SINK]->cancelBuffer(sslot, outFence);
}

void SurfaceFlinger::doDisplayComposition(const sp<const DisplayDevice>& hw,
const Region& inDirtyRegion)
{
// We only need to actually compose the display if:
// 1) It is being handled by hardware composer, which may need this to
// keep its virtual display state machine in sync, or
// 2) There is work to be done (the dirty region isn't empty)
bool isHwcDisplay = hw->getHwcDisplayId() >= 0;
if (!isHwcDisplay && inDirtyRegion.isEmpty()) {
return;
}
